| Address | Manarkad (9 kms east of Kottayam) | ![]() |
| City | Kottayam | |
| State | Kerala | |
| Location | South India | |
| Altitude | ||
| Year of Construction | 920 AD |
| Constructed By | |
| Type of Construction | Medieval |
| Type of Building | Church |
| Managed By | Jacobite Syrian Church |
| Official Website | |
| Dedicated To | St.Mary |
| Other Deities | |
| Religion | Christianity |
| Importance | One of the oldest church in kerala and also contains the remains of St. Mary. |
| Famous For | The 8 days feat that attracts millions who come to seek the blessings of St. Mary. |
| Festival | Ettunombu (8 days fast) and birth feast of St. Mary |
| Best Time | September 1-8 |
